Betaine can mostly replace choline in the methylation process but not in other processes, such as making acetylcholine.If you wish to get 550 mg of choline, you should only need 275 mg of choline if you get 275 mg of betaine. L-Alpha Glycerylphosphorylcholine or choline alphoscerate, is typically known as Alpha-GPC. The AI (adequate intake) for this nutrient is 550 mg a day for men and 425 mg for women. In humans choline bitartrate increases choline blood plasma levels within 1 hour after ingestion and with brain concentrations peaking around 2 hours until at least up to 3 hours after ingestion .
